How is identity verified in the company registration process in Chile?
In the business registration process in Chile, the identity of the owners and legal representatives is verified through the presentation of the identity card and related personal information. Additionally, additional documents may be required, such as articles of incorporation and tax records. Identity verification is essential to ensure that businesses operate legitimately in the country.

How is the crime of crimes against immigration security defined in Chile?
In Chile, crimes against immigration security are regulated by the Immigration Law and the Penal Code. These crimes include facilitating the irregular entry or stay of foreigners, migrant smuggling, the use of false documents, visa falsification and other acts that threaten security and immigration control. Sanctions for crimes against immigration security can include prison sentences, fines, expulsion from the national territory and a ban on entering the country.
What is surface law in Brazil?
The surface right in Brazil is a real right that grants a person (superficial) the right to build or plant on another's land, with the obligation to transfer ownership of the buildings or plantations to the owner of the land upon expiration of the established period. , and is regulated by the Brazilian Civil Code.
